  • Patent number: 5185399
    Abstract: The invention relates to a resin composition comprising a polyphenylene ether (or blend thereof with a styrene resin), a styrene elastomer, an ethylene-unsaturated carboxylate copolymer modified with an unsaturated dicarboxylic acid or derivative thereof and having a number-average molecular weight above 10,000, and an ethylene-(meth)acrylate copolymer having a number-average molecular weight of 1,500 to 9,000. This composition provides improved processing and moldability, also, molded objects therefrom have improved low temperature impact strength and freedom from delamination.

  • Patent number: 5104937
    Abstract: Thermoplastic resin compositions which contain specified weight proportions of a polyphenylene ether resin, a polyamide resin and a rubber polymer consisting of a mixture of ABA or ABA' types of block copolymers and an AB block copolymer are improved by the presence of a miscibility enhancer. Representative of the miscibility enhancers are citric acid, malic acid, maleic anhydride, trimellitic chloride anhydride and the like. The compositions of the invention have been found to produce molded articles of improved low-temperature impact properties.

  • Patent number: 4399390
    Abstract: A built-in starter type fluorescent lamp socket in which the starter is entirely incorporated with the socket with no protruding parts and in which it is not necessary to replace the starter. The socket includes a socket body, pairs of starter contacts and power source contacts operatively positioned in the socket body for making connection with fluorescent lamp pins, and an electronic starter positioned in the socket body and connected to the starter contacts. The electronic starter includes a non-linear dielectric element and a thyristor coupled in parallel and across the starter contacts. The anode of the thyristor is coupled through a Zener diode to the common connection point between voltage division resistors also coupled across the starter contacts. The socket body may include a casing having lamp pin inserting holes and a cover for covering the rear side of the casing wherein the cover may be shaped in the form of a box in which the electronic starter is mounted.

  • Patent number: 4381476
    Abstract: A fluorescent lamp starting device in which an electronic starter is provided in the form of a hybrid integrated circuit which is mounted in a standard glow starter case and which can be utilized in a standard glow starter socket of a fluorescent lamp fixture. A nonlinear capacitor and semiconductor switch are coupled in parallel with another and across the external terminals of the starter. The nonlinear capacitor is provided in the form of a thin plate while the semiconductor switch is provided on an IC substrate substantially equal in size to the nonlinear capacitor.
